## Add retry handling for Brightmoor partner SFTP drop

This PR hardens the nightly pull from the Brightmoor feed. New team members: the partner's server drops connections under load, so we now retry with backoff and verify file sizes before ingest. Polling and retry behavior are controlled by the constants below, which ops can adjust without a redeploy.

constants for yafog-hawep:
RATE_LIMITS = {
    "aldeth": 722,
    "tamix": 452,
}

Subject: Sketchline undo/redo cut-over — done

Welcome aboard. Quick summary: we cut Sketchline's diagram editor over to the new command-log undo/redo stack on Friday. Old snapshot-based history is gone; redo now survives reconnects. Known gap: grouped-shape moves collapse into one undo step, which is intended. Nothing left on the checklist except monitoring. The editor service currently runs with the configuration below.

settings of fahag-haduf:
[ulaox]
port = 8443
region = south-2
host = ulaox.lumiccorp.internal
timeout_ms = 500
retries = 8

# Service Accounts: String Extraction

The `extract-i18n` script pulls translatable strings from all Bramblewick repos and pushes them to the Glossa service. It runs under the `i18n-extractor` service account. Do not run it under your personal account; Glossa rate-limits individual users aggressively. The account has write access to the staging catalog only. Set the token in your shell before invoking the script. The current staging token is below.

API key for kahap-kafog: zpat15_6qzxZ7YR8aDwjmp